Quick heads-up on Pinwheel UI versioning: we cut a minor release every sprint, and anything touching component props needs a changeset file in the PR. No changeset, no merge — the bot will nag you. Majors are rare and go through the design council first. The full policy, with examples of what counts as breaking, lives on the internal page below.

wiki page, bahip-yahip: https://grafana.qirvanlabs.corp/browse/display/projects/cc3a1b9dbfc9

**Q: I heard the door sensors are being recalled. What does that mean for building access?** The SenseGate units on floors 2 and 4 at the Brellow Annex are being swapped out this month by the vendor, Quillmark Controls. While a sensor is offline, the adjacent doors fall back to keypad entry. Assistants escorting visitors should use the temporary code issued for the recall period, shown below.

turnstile pass: bdg-YEOZLM-79341408

**Q: Why does the Pairloom matching service stall every few minutes?**

A: Those are garbage-collection pauses, not deadlocks. The match graph at Corvasse Systems holds millions of short-lived edge objects, and full GC cycles freeze matching for up to two seconds. Mitigation work moves the edge cache off-heap next sprint. If a pause wedges the coordinator and it must be restarted from cold state, the restart tool requires the recovery passphrase recorded below.

vault phrase of tagag-fawef = lammir-ulaiel-oliax-belox-eliox-ulaok-gilael-norys-holox-fenir

Handover note — Tessier licensing dispute

From R. Calloway to J. Brandt. Branch managers should be aware that our dispute with Tessier Instruments over the Lumenet licence remains unresolved. Mediation is scheduled for next month; until then, continue selling Lumenet under existing terms but log every renewal separately so exposure can be quantified. Do not discuss the matter with Tessier representatives directly — all contact routes through legal. Brandt now owns the file and the mediation brief. Our fallback position is set out below.

management briefing: Only 33 of the 205 pilot accounts renewed Kasath, so a churn review is set for October 17. Weniusek Logistics is in early talks to buy Holethax Freight for about $345.6 million.